聚合Redis实现地址聚合加速业务处理(redis地址)
随着信息技术的发展,业务处理要求越来越多,提高业务操作效率就成为一个重要需求。地址聚合算法是一种常用的业务处理手段,它将相邻的位置归并聚合以减少地址量,从而提高业务处理效率。当前,利用基于Redis的聚合加速可以快速地实现地址聚合。
Redis具有为实时应用(如地址聚合)提供低延迟服务的能力,可以支持内存大小的高并发访问,可以有效地支撑大量的地址聚合任务等优势。
Redis实现地址聚合加速的原理是将地址信息存储到Redis数据库中并根据地址范围分块存储。在获取地址数据时,根据地址范围来查询Redis数据库,返回结果为具有一定半径范围、距离目标点一定距离的地址信息。
要使用Redis聚合算法加速地址对数据的处理,必须首先安装和配置Redis服务器。操作步骤简单,可以参照如下步骤进行:
1. 下载并安装Redis(用具体的操作系统下载对应的版本)
// Linux/Unix系统
wget http://download.redis.io/releases/redis-5.0.5.tar.gztar xzf redis-5.0.5.tar.gz
cd redis-5.0.5make
2. 修改配置
vim redis.conf
// 调整内存大小,默认是64M,以调整至服务器最大内存,比如占用3000Mmaxmemory 3000M
3. 启动Redis服务
./redis-server redis.conf
4. 使用客户端连接到服务器,可以添加数据
./redis-cli
redis> SET mykey "Hello World"OK
redis> GET mykey"Hello World"
由此可见,利用Redis实现的地址聚合加速算法不仅直接,而且可以有效提高处理的效率,如果能够结合业务进一步完善,将可以带来更好的效果。